SOLD> We do have another ladder from the Dogon people of Mali.Ladders such as this are used throughout West Africa. This one is from the Lobi People of Burkina Faso. The ladders are leaned against the outside of homes and granaries, enabling people to access the upper stories. Made from a single piece of wood, such ladders have surfaces worn smooth in spots by years of contact with hands and feet. These ladders are prized in the West as fine pieces of abstract sculpture. 90"H x 30"W
